Itinerary

cusco-humantay-lake-lunch

The tour begins with hotel pickup between 4:00 and 5:00 am in the historic center of Cusco, followed by approximately 2.5 hours of transportation to Mollepata for a buffet breakfast. From there, the group will drive to Soraypampa at an altitude of 3900 meters. The hike to Humantay Lagoon is around 2 km and takes roughly 2 hours. Guests will explore the turquoise lagoon fed by mountain glaciers with a guide. After the visit, the descent to Soraypampa, a buffet lunch in Mollepata, and the return to Cusco by 6:30 pm completes the day’s itinerary.

How Difficult Is the Hike to Humantay Lake?

The hike to Humantay Lake is moderately difficult, covering 2 km and taking around 2 hours. While the altitude can be challenging, the provided walking sticks and support from the guide make the trek accessible for most fit hikers.
